Ticket #2907 — Signature check fails on report builder export

Support: customers exporting from the Tallyvane report builder see a signature verification error after the sorting-stability patch. The patch changed row ordering in grouped exports, which altered the serialized payload, so exports signed before the patch now fail verification against cached manifests. Advise customers to regenerate reports; old exports cannot be re-verified. Fresh exports are signed with the key below.

signing key of fadug-haweg = bky19_x2JJNa4RuE34mQa9TgK

### Per-Tenant Rate Quotas

The Cindervale gateway enforces per-tenant quotas read from the Quotaloom service every 60 seconds. If a tenant reports sudden 429s, check whether Quotaloom pushed a stale snapshot; a manual refresh via `POST /quotas/reload` clears it. That endpoint is internal-only and requires a service credential. The on-call key for Quotaloom is below.

gateway credential: vxb3-o9a

Scope: Brettley Foods, all product lines. Blended margin fell 2.3 points, driven by packaging costs and discounting in the Harwick range. The Orino line held steady; Caskell snacks underperformed badly and are under review for delisting. Actions: renegotiate film packaging supply, tighten promo approvals, shift mix toward Orino. Incoming director should prioritise the Caskell decision within 30 days. Figures live in the restricted ledger. The strategic rationale behind these moves is summarised below.

management briefing: Only 33 of the 205 pilot accounts renewed Kasath, so a churn review is set for October 17. Weniusek Logistics is in early talks to buy Holethax Freight for about $345.6 million.

Reviewing the descriptor-leak hunt in Pallet Works' ingest daemon? Focus on the retry path in `spoolfetch.c` — sockets opened before the fork are never closed on the error branch. Quartzen's tracing build confirms growth of ~40 fds/hour under load. Reject any patch that only raises ulimits. Check the leak-tracking dashboard and triage notes we keep on the internal page linked below.

wiki page, kahog-hahig: https://vault.zemvargrid.internal/display/deploy/repo/settings/merge_requests/job/settings/6f3b933774dbc5320a4daa18